Bilateral cleft lip and nasal repair
H Steve Byrd1, Richard Y Ha, Rohit K Khosla
1Dallas, Texas From the Department of Plastic Surgery, Children's Medical Center of Dallas, University of Texas Southwestern Medical Center.
Plastic and Reconstructive Surgery
|October 2, 2008
Summary
This study presents a modified staged surgical technique for bilateral cleft lip and nasal repair. The approach enhances nasal projection, lip function, and aesthetic outcomes, addressing common deficiencies in traditional methods.

Purpose of the Study:
- To present a modified staged surgical technique for bilateral cleft lip and nasal repair.
- To address limitations of traditional Millard and Manchester repairs.
- To achieve superior aesthetic and functional results, particularly in nasal projection and central lip form.
Main Methods:
- A staged surgical approach involving lip repair at 3 months and columellar lengthening at 18 months.
- Modification of traditional Millard and Manchester techniques.
- Reconstruction of the central tubercle using a triangular prolabial dry vermilion flap augmented by lateral vermilion flaps incorporating the orbicularis oris muscle.
Main Results:
- The technique provides excellent nasal projection and improved lip function.
- Enhanced central vermilion fullness and minimized sacrifice of lateral lip segments.
- Positive clinical outcomes demonstrated through surgical examples.
